Why does my Eagle Pointe yard have such dense clay soil that won't drain properly?

Mont Belvieu's Eagle Pointe neighborhood was developed around 2010, giving the soil approximately 16 years to mature. Vertisols clay with pH 7.2-8.0 dominates this area, creating poor infiltration characteristics. This soil type compacts easily under construction equipment and foot traffic, reducing pore space for water movement. Core aeration combined with organic amendments like composted pine bark can improve soil structure and permeability over time.

What's the best solution for standing water in my clay-soil yard?

High clay content in Mont Belvieu's Vertisols creates poor infiltration, requiring engineered drainage solutions. Crushed limestone offers superior permeability compared to solid pavers, allowing water to percolate through the material. The City of Mont Belvieu Planning & Development requires runoff management for new installations. French drains combined with permeable hardscapes can redirect water away from structures while meeting municipal standards.

What native plants can replace high-maintenance turf to reduce noise and water use?

Transitioning to Gulf Coast Muhly, Turk's Cap, Yaupon Holly, and American Beautyberry creates a resilient landscape requiring minimal irrigation. These natives adapt to Mont Belvieu's USDA Zone 9b conditions without frequent mowing or gas-powered maintenance. This approach anticipates potential noise ordinance revisions while supporting 2026 biodiversity standards. Established native plantings develop deep root systems that improve soil structure and drought tolerance.

How do I keep my St. Augustine grass healthy during Mont Belvieu's Stage 1 water restrictions?

Wi-Fi ET-based weather sensing irrigation systems optimize water application by calculating evapotranspiration rates specific to Mont Belvieu's microclimate. This technology adjusts watering schedules based on real-time weather data, reducing water use by 20-30% compared to traditional timers. For Palmetto or Raleigh St. Augustine varieties, this approach maintains turf health while complying with voluntary conservation measures. Properly calibrated systems deliver water during optimal absorption windows to minimize runoff.

How do I control invasive species without violating fertilizer regulations?

Invasive species like Chinese tallow or Bermuda grass require targeted treatment during specific growth phases. Texas BMP guidelines prohibit phosphorus application unless soil testing indicates deficiency, creating blackout periods for certain products. Mechanical removal combined with spot-applied herbicides during appropriate seasons manages invasions effectively. Always verify treatment timing against local ordinance schedules to maintain compliance while protecting desirable vegetation.
